Original Description
Gustave Caillebotte's Verger, Arbres En Fleurs, Petit Gennevilliers (1877) captures the ephemeral beauty of spring orchards near his family estate with remarkable freshness. Bathed in soft sunlight, the blossoming trees seem to quiver against delicate blue-grey skies, their pink-tinged petals rendered with loose, Impressionist brushstrokes yet anchored by Caillebotte’s signature structural precision. This work exemplifies his unique position bridging Impressionism and realism – less concerned with fleeting light effects than Monet, yet more poetic than Degas’ urban scenes. Historically significant, it reflects Caillebotte’s fascination with suburban landscapes during Paris’ modernization, offering a serene counterpoint to his better-known cityscapes. The painting’s intimate scale invites quiet contemplation, revealing his mastery in balancing spontaneity and composition.
